Output 66b393e84949483e21ce93a41e2abeae9b49ffdb9ea5f04e7988688bc686dc33:12

value
642287727
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f824e45776b5ee391d30d21325ebfe32f8034497 OP_EQUALVERIFY OP_CHECKSIG
address
YNeWbEYNzyYHJ1r77Nayf1asLQgcjcZENP
transaction
66b393e84949483e21ce93a41e2abeae9b49ffdb9ea5f04e7988688bc686dc33